Manic Monday - Kitchen and Dining Room
Level One
Clear and wipe kitchen surfaces
Level Two
Clean floors
Clean cupboard door fronts and the front of appliances
Level Three
Dust furniture in dining room, check for cobwebs
Wipe window sills, clean any marks off windows if required
Tuesday Living Room, Hall and Stairs
Level 3
Wipe light switches and banister
Tidy shoes, coats and bags
Extra Mission:
- Clean a window,
Level 1
Remove bed linen and wash, replace with fresh linen
Clean windows and wipe window sills
Level 2
Check fire alarms are working
Vacuum floor in bedroom and on landing
Level 3
Dust surfaces & make sure no cobwebs
Vacuum mattress before replacing with fresh linen
Extra tasks list- 27 fling boogie time, time for that midweek fling, go on grab a bag and clear that clutter
- Wipe light switches and dust light shades/lights in bedroom and on landing
- Sort one drawer
- Wipe door handles and doors upstairs
- Find a home for something that doesn't have one, maybe a present you or a child received that isn't put 'away' yet because it doesn't have a place

Actually, I've had a rethink this evening about the freezer inventory being stuck on the freezer door. There's absolutely no point in it being there at all. I don't meal plan weekly, because I never know what I'm going to fancy from one day to the next, nor do I know how many I'm actually going to be catering for until the day itself.
So, the best place for my freezer inventory is clipped inside my diary which is ALWAYS in or around my person and even comes to work with me. If it's there, then during the working day, if I'm stuck, I can just whip it out and see 'what's in'. Also, if I see any offers when I'm out, I know whether or not to buy them.I am the leading lady in the movie of my life
